1. IPTV Smarters Pro

Best for: All‑round features and polished mobile experience

IPTV Smarters Pro is one of the most popular smart IPTV players across Android, iOS, and smart TVs, known for its clean design and broad feature set.

Key Features & Interface

  • Intuitive, touch‑friendly UI
  • Global “master search” across Live TV, Movies, and Series
  • Customisable themes and colour schemes
  • Electronic Programme Guide (EPG) with TV‑guide style layout
  • Multi‑screen (watch several channels at once on supported devices)
  • Catch‑up TV (if your provider supports it)
  • Picture‑in‑Picture (PiP) mode
  • Integration with external players (e.g., VLC, MX Player)

The concept of EPG and catch‑up aligns with standard IPTV functionality as described in the ITU’s IPTV services overview (ITU IPTV Focus Group).

Mobile Optimisation

On mobile, IPTV Smarters Pro is noticeably tuned for:

  • Battery and data efficiency
  • Touch navigation
  • HW+ Decoder support to reduce buffering and improve playback on weaker networks

Nearly all desktop features are available in the mobile app, but the layout is adjusted for smaller screens.

Pricing (Indicative)

  • 1 Month: ~£15.05
  • 6 Months: ~£31.73
  • 1 Year: ~£47.61

A limited free version lets you test the interface and compatibility. Each paid plan typically includes:

  • Live TV, VOD, and series support
  • Multi-device use (depending on licence)
  • EPG, catch‑up (if your provider supports it), and multi‑screen

Remember: IPTV Smarters Pro is a player and does not legally include content by default; you must add your own playlist or provider.

2. GSE Smart IPTV

Best for: Format support and multilingual users

GSE Smart IPTV is widely recommended in technical communities for its powerful player and broad compatibility.

Mobile Experience

  • Interface balances simplicity with deep configuration options
  • Supports 31 languages, independent of device language
  • Easy playlist management for local and remote lists
  • Parental controls for safer viewing
  • Chromecast and AirPlay support for casting to larger screens (mirroring the casting approach described in Google’s Chromecast developer docs: https://developers.google.com/cast)

Streaming Quality & Formats

  • Built‑in 4K‑capable player (device and bandwidth permitting)
  • Handles M3U, M3U8, RTMP, and more
  • Intelligent M3U parser to speed up playlist loading
  • Auto live‑stream reconnection to minimise interruptions

This aligns with industry practice where IPTV clients must support multiple streaming protocols like HLS (M3U8) and RTMP, as discussed by the Streaming Video Alliance (SVA–HLS overview).

Subscription Options (Approximate)

  • 1 Month: $3.96
  • 3 Months: $7.93
  • 12 Months: $11.90

All plans auto‑renew unless cancelled via the app store at least 24 hours before renewal. GSE is a player only; you add your own IPTV provider.

1. What is a smart IPTV app?

A smart IPTV app is a software player that lets you watch TV channels and on‑demand content delivered over IP networks (internet or managed IP). It does not necessarily include content. The ITU defines IPTV as multimedia services delivered over IP networks with quality of service and security guarantees (ITU IPTV overview).

Most mobile IPTV apps:

  • Load playlists (M3U, JSON, Xtream Codes, etc.)
  • Present EPG data (TV guide)
  • Manage Live TV, VOD, and series sections

You still need a legal content source.


2. Are IPTV apps legal?

The apps themselves are typically legal; they are just media players. Legality depends on what you watch and where you live.

  • Watching licensed content from legitimate providers (ISPs, broadcasters, official OTT services) is legal.
  • Streaming unlicensed premium channels, movies, or sports without rights can violate copyright law. For example, the European Court of Justice has ruled that selling devices configured for pirated content is illegal (CJEU Case C‑527/15).

Check your country’s copyright regulations or consumer authority (e.g., UK Intellectual Property Office) before using any IPTV service.


3. Do these apps include channels, movies, or sports?

In most cases, no. The apps listed here (IPTV Smarters Pro, GSE, OTT Navigator, TiviMate, etc.) are players only. You must provide:

  • An M3U or M3U8 playlist URL
  • Xtream Codes login (username, password, URL)
  • Or a similar connection string from a separate IPTV provider

Any app or website that advertises “all channels free forever” is highly likely to be unlicensed. Use caution and verify provider legitimacy. 5. What internet speed do I need for IPTV on mobile?

Industry guidelines from major streaming platforms suggest:

  • SD (480p): 3–4 Mbps
  • HD (720p–1080p): 5–10 Mbps
  • 4K (2160p): 15–25 Mbps

For IPTV, aim for at least 10 Mbps for a single HD stream and add more if multiple devices are streaming simultaneously.


6. How do I add an M3U playlist to an IPTV app?

The process varies slightly, but typically:

  1. Open the app and go to PlaylistsAdd Playlist, or Add New User.
  2. Choose the type: M3U URLFile, or Xtream Codes API.
  3. Paste the URL or select the file provided by your IPTV service.
  4. Wait for channels and EPG to load.
  5. Save, then browse Live TV, Movies, or Series.

7. Should I use a VPN with IPTV on mobile?

A VPN can:

  • Improve privacy by encrypting traffic (see Electronic Frontier Foundation’s VPN overview: https://www.eff.org/issues/privacy)
  • Help avoid ISP throttling (where legal)
  • Sometimes resolve regional blocking issues

However:

  • VPNs do not make illegal streaming legal
  • They may reduce speed if the server is slow
  • Some IPTV providers block known VPN IP ranges

If you use a VPN, choose a reputable provider with clear privacy policies and sufficient bandwidth.


8. Can I record IPTV streams on mobile?

Yes, but only some apps support recording, and only if:

  • The app implements a recording feature (e.g., IPTV Extreme Pro, some versions of IPTV Smarters Pro)
  • Your IPTV provider and local laws allow recording

From a legal standpoint, personal time‑shifting is treated differently in different jurisdictions (for example, fair use or private copy exceptions). Check local regulations or guidance from your national copyright office.

10. How do I choose a safe IPTV provider to use with these apps?

Look for:

  • Transparent ownership and contact information
  • Clear terms of service and privacy policy
  • Limited, region‑appropriate channel offerings
  • No unrealistic claims like “every paid sports channel worldwide free”

Consumer protection bodies (e.g., FTC in the US) and national telecom regulators (e.g., Ofcom in the UK) often publish warnings about illegal streaming services and scams.
